Closed Bug 1793629 Opened 2 years ago Closed 2 years ago

Implement origin controls attention indicator for the Unified extensions button

Categories

(WebExtensions :: General, enhancement)

enhancement

Tracking

(firefox108 fixed)

RESOLVED FIXED
108 Branch
Tracking Status
firefox108 --- fixed

People

(Reporter: zombie, Assigned: zombie)

References

(Blocks 1 open bug)

Details

(Whiteboard: [addons-jira])

Attachments

(1 file)

Breaking off as a followup from bug 1777343, since it will require a totally separate way of tracking tab switches and navigations from the one used for browserActions.

Whiteboard: [addons-jira]
Assignee: nobody → tomica
Status: NEW → ASSIGNED

I marked the original Bug 1784239 as duplicate since you attached a patch to this one.

Pushed by tjovanovic@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/c5a9bca461ce
Implement attention indicator for the unified extensions button, r=willdurand

Backed out for causing multiple mochitest failures

Backout link

Push with failures

Failure log 1 // Failure log 2 // Failure log 3 // Failure log 4 // Failure log 5

Flags: needinfo?(tomica)
Pushed by tjovanovic@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/f8554e4080f2
Implement attention indicator for the unified extensions button, r=willdurand

Backed out for causing mochitest failures on browser_preferences_usage.js

  • Backout link
  • Push with failures
  • Failure Log
  • Failure line: TEST-UNEXPECTED-FAIL | browser/base/content/test/performance/browser_preferences_usage.js | extensions.getAddons.cache.enabled should be accessed at most 55 times. - 133 <= 55 - JS frame :: chrome://mochitests/content/browser/browser/base/content/test/performance/browser_preferences_usage.js :: checkPrefGetters :: line 63
Pushed by tjovanovic@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/27a859f55fdd
Implement attention indicator for the unified extensions button, r=willdurand

(In reply to Cristian Tuns from comment #7)

Backed out for causing mochitest failures on browser_preferences_usage.js

  • Backout link
  • Push with failures
  • Failure Log
  • Failure line: TEST-UNEXPECTED-FAIL | browser/base/content/test/performance/browser_preferences_usage.js | extensions.getAddons.cache.enabled should be accessed at most 55 times. - 133 <= 55 - JS frame :: chrome://mochitests/content/browser/browser/base/content/test/performance/browser_preferences_usage.js :: checkPrefGetters :: line 63

== Change summary for alert #35695 (as of Wed, 19 Oct 2022 07:26:52 GMT) ==

Improvements:

Ratio Test Platform Options Absolute values (old vs new)
7% tsvg_static windows10-64-shippable-qr e10s fission stylo webrender 52.45 -> 48.96
6% tsvgr_opacity windows10-64-shippable-qr e10s fission stylo webrender-sw 70.25 -> 65.92
For up to date results, see: https://treeherder.mozilla.org/perfherder/alerts?id=35695
Pushed by tjovanovic@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/683d43b563fe
Implement attention indicator for the unified extensions button, r=willdurand
Status: ASSIGNED → RESOLVED
Closed: 2 years ago
Resolution: --- → FIXED
Target Milestone: --- → 108 Branch
Flags: needinfo?(tomica)
Regressions: 1798695
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Created:
Updated:
Size: